It talks about Tax reform.
1. Zero out the local property tax for schools
2. Pass HB750 increases at the state level
These result in a $2-3 billion dollar tax cut for Illinois. It constitutes a REAL, not FAKE, tax swap for Illinois.
It talks about Education Reform.
1. Phase out the School District - it is an essentially useless entity designed to spend money
2. Convert EVERY Illinois public school to an independent charter school
3. Provide Every Child in Illinois with a $7,000 scholarship (indexed to inflation) to be used a ANY participating school
4. Replaces ALL state mandates with an annual, uniform testing regime that covers a broad and sequenced set of rich content standards.
